Current Safety Situation

While Imphal is generally a safe city, like any other place, it is important to stay informed about the current socio-political climate. As of my last update in August 2023, there have been instances of unrest related to ethnic tensions and political issues. However, many people live and work in Imphal without encountering significant problems.

Staying Informed

Stay Updated: Regularly monitor news reports and local advisories to stay informed about any safety concerns or political developments.

Connect with Locals: Engaging with local residents can provide valuable insights into the city's safety and cultural norms. Building relationships with locals can ease your transition into the new environment.

Avoid Sensitive Areas: Exercise caution around areas known for political demonstrations or ethnic tensions. Keeping away from these areas can help minimize potential risks.

Respect Local Customs: Understanding and respecting the local culture is crucial. It can help in fostering positive relationships and making the city feel more welcoming.
